İlhan Cavcav (born October 4, 1935 – died January 22, 2017) was a very important person in Turkish football. He was the chairman of the Gençlerbirliği football club in Ankara, Turkey. He led the club for almost 40 years until he passed away.

Cavcav was known for being very smart when making deals with bigger clubs in Turkey. He was also great at finding new football talent, especially players from Africa.

About İlhan Cavcav's Life

İlhan Cavcav came from a family with roots in Pristina, Kosovo. His father had a large family with many children. They owned a flour mill and a small bakery.

İlhan started working at a young age to help his family. He left school at 14 to work as a cashier in his father's mill. Later, in 1960, he started his own business. By 1969, he opened his own modern flour mill in Ankara.

His Early Days Playing Football

When İlhan was 16, he started playing football for a local team called Mamak Maskespor. At 19, he moved to another Ankara team, PTT.

Cavcav said that PTT wanted him to play professionally. But he couldn't because he was busy working at his father's flour mill. He briefly joined another local team, Bahçeli Gençlik Spor. After that, he stopped playing football for a while. Years later, he would return to the sport, but this time as a chairman.

Leading a Football Club

İlhan Cavcav first tried being a chairman in 1976 for a team called Hacettepe Kulübü. He left after that team moved down a league. In 1977, he joined Gençlerbirliği as a board member.

In 1978, he became the chairman of Gençlerbirliği. At that time, the team was in the Turkish Second League. They went down to the Third League in 1979. However, in 1980, the Second and Third Leagues were combined. This meant Gençlerbirliği automatically moved back up to the Second League.

In 1983, under Cavcav's leadership, Gençlerbirliği was promoted to the Turkish First League. The team stayed in the First League for many years, except for the 1988–89 season.

Over the years, some fans felt that the club focused too much on making money. They thought the club was not trying hard enough to win big in the Turkish League or in European games. Fans were also sometimes unhappy because the team's best players often left. Cavcav would often accept offers from bigger teams for these players.

In November 2014, Cavcav made a surprising announcement. He said he would fine players who had beards. He believed beards were a bad example for young people. He even criticized UEFA for not banning beards in all their competitions.

His Passing

İlhan Cavcav had an accident where he fell and hit his head. This caused bleeding in his brain. He was taken to the hospital and kept in intensive care. Sadly, he passed away the next day, on January 22, 2017. He was buried on January 23 at the Cebeci Asri Cemetery in Ankara.

His Achievements

  • When İlhan Cavcav became chairman in 1978, Gençlerbirliği S.K. had no proper training facilities. By the time he passed away, the team had one of the biggest youth programs in Turkey. They also had 50 acres (200,000 m2) of modern training facilities in Ankara.
  • He was the longest-serving professional football club chairman in Turkey. He held the position from 1978 until 2017.
